1900 Print Ernest G Eberhard Portrait Organist Conductor Grand Conservatory XMA5 Perfume yellow and black"Ernst Eberhard" This is an original 1900 black and white halftone print of a portrait of German organist, musician, and conductor, Ernest G. Eberhard, who founded the Grand Conservatory of New York City in 1874. CONDITION This 112+ year old Item is rated Very Fine ++. Moderate aging throughout. There is light bleedthrough on this piece from the verso. Please note: There is printing on the verso. Product Type: Original Halftone Print; Black White
